The Prima Italian Steakhouse is one of the many restaurants that surround the Brownwood Town Square in The Villages – we found good food and service.

There are plenty of outside tables.

And plenty inside.

Our servers, Patricia (first visit) and Melo (second visit), were always friendly and efficient. On both visits, managers visited our table to ask if everything was okay.

A glass of good quality Chianti was $10. A pint of Peroni beer $5.50. Water was free.

A basket of warm bread was delivered to our table. All of our meals, over two visits, were very good.

Parmesan Grouper $25.99
Parmesan Encrusted Florida Grouper, Served Atop Pesto Fettuccine Sautéed with Cherry Tomatoes

Lasagna Al Forno $16.99
Layers of Pasta, Rich Imported Cheese and Meats, Finished with Bechamel and Marinara Sauces

Salmon Oscar $22.99
Grilled Salmon, Topped with Crab Meat, Asparagus and Creamy Hollandaise Sauce, Paired with Parmesan Risotto

We really enjoyed our visits to the Prima Italian Steakhouse – if you find yourself in The Villages, then give the place a try.
